Abstract
The influence of additions of 1.3, 2.5, 3.8, 5.1, and 6.3 at.% Ag on t he aging behavior of the Cu-10.4at.%Al alloy was studied using microha rdness measurements, scanning electron microscopy (SERI) and energy di spersive X-ray (EDS) analysis. The results indicated that with silver additions it is possible to obtain a response to age hardening, and th at for large aging times there is a decrease in the alloy hardness, wi th a process that lends to Ag and Al segregation.
